Latest Patents
Among his latest patents, Mahal has developed vehicle catch systems and methods designed to improve vehicle restraints and fence systems. These innovations provide better protection to drivers and vehicles in the event of an accident, particularly when a car becomes airborne and leaves the road or track. His catch fences are engineered with pivotable poles and cables that support nets or fencing, effectively halting the overrun of cars leaving racetracks. Additionally, Mahal has created systems and methods to enhance the information available to pilots regarding runway conditions. These systems utilize real-time data, potentially sourced from unmanned aerospace vehicles (UAVs), to provide pilots with critical information about runway conditions and aircraft-stopping performance upon landing.
